SCAPIN-1228/13: REVISED PLAN FOR RECEIVING PAYMENTS DUE AMERICAN CARRIERS FOR MESSAGES AND RADIOTELEPHONE CALLS FILED BY UNITED STATES MILITARY AND ACCREDITED CIVILIAN PERSONNEL FOR TRANSMISSION TO OR THROUGH THE UNITED STATES, ITS TERRITORIES AND POSSESSIONS, PREPAID IN JAPAN

GENERAL HEADQUARTERS
SUPREME COMMANDER FOR THE ALLIED POWERS

APO 500
20 May 1949

AG 311.3 (24 Sep 46) CCS
SCAPIN 1228/13

MEMORANDUM FOR

JAPANESE GOVERNMENT

SUBJECT

Revised Plan for Receiving Payments Due American Carriers for Messages and Radiotelephone Calls Filed by United States Military and Accredited Civilian Personnel for Transmission to and through the United States, its Territories and Possessions, Prepaid in Japan

1. Reference is made to memoranda for the Japanese Government as follows:
a. File AG 311.3 (24 Sept 46)CCS, SCAPIN 1228, dated 24 September 1946, subject same as above.
b. File AG 311.3 ( 27 Jan 48)CCS, SCAPIN 1228/7, dated 27 January 1948, subject same as above.
c. File AG 676.3 (27 May 47)CCS, SCAPIN 1707, dated 27 May 1947, subject: Establishment and Operation of Direct Telecommunications Circuits between Tokyo and Manila, as amended.
2. Effective immediately, paragraph 12 of reference memorandum 1a, and paragraph 2c of reference memorandum 1b, pertaining to monthly report submitted by the Ministry of Communications, in triplicate, to the General Accounting Section, General Headquarters, Supreme Commander for the Allied Powers, showing the exact amount in Military Payment Certificates and Foreign Trade Payment Certificates collected by each of its public acceptance offices during the period, as well as the exact amount withheld by each public acceptance office for change-making purposes, are rescinded.
3. Direct communication between Civil Communications Section, General Headquarters, Supreme Commander for the Allied Powers, and the Ministry of Communications concerning matters within the scope of this memorandum is authorized.
